2005 Audi A6 vs. 2002 Ford Mondeo

To start off, 2005 Audi A6 is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Ford Mondeo.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Ford Mondeo would be higher. At 2,967 cc (6 cylinders), 2002 Ford Mondeo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Ford Mondeo (223 HP @ 6150 RPM) has 45 more horse power than 2005 Audi A6. (178 HP @ 3300 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2002 Ford Mondeo should accelerate faster than 2005 Audi A6.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Audi A6 weights approximately 153 kg more than 2002 Ford Mondeo.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Audi A6 (370 Nm @ 1400 RPM)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Ford Mondeo. (280 Nm @ 4900 RPM). This means 2005 Audi A6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Ford Mondeo.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Audi A6 2002 Ford Mondeo
Make Audi Ford
Model A6 Mondeo
Year Released 2005 2002
Body Type Station Wagon Station Wagon
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2698 cc 2967 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 178 HP 223 HP
Engine RPM 3300 RPM 6150 RPM
Torque 370 Nm 280 Nm
Torque RPM 1400 RPM 4900 RPM
Engine Bore Size 83 mm 89 mm
Engine Stroke Size 83.1 mm 79.5 mm
Fuel Type Diesel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1695 kg 1542 kg
Vehicle Length 4940 mm 4810 mm
Vehicle Width 1860 mm 1820 mm
Vehicle Height 1470 mm 1490 mm
Wheelbase Size 2770 mm 2760 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 70 L 59 L
